Q.

64 identical drops, each charged up to a potential of 10 mV are combined to form a bigger drop. The potential of the bigger drop will be ______ mV.          [2023]


Ans.

(160)

Let q=charge on each drop

        V=Kqr                                                ...(i)

Now for combination of 64 drops

      64×43πr3=43πR3

      R=4r and Q=64q

Potential of bigger drop =KQR=K(64q)4r=16Kqr

                                               =16×10 mV=160 mV

Correct answer is 160
